Understanding Wounds: Types and Classifications

When it involves wound treatment, the first step is recognizing the kind of injury you're taking care of. Wounds can be categorized into numerous classifications:

    Closed Wounds: These include contusions and hematomas where the skin stays intact. Open Injuries: This classification includes various types like abrasions, lacerations, slits, and avulsions.

Understanding these classifications not only aids in therapy but additionally assists in predicting possible difficulties such as infections.

Assessing the Seriousness of a Wound

Before starting any therapy, it's essential to assess Express first aid for childcare the intensity of the injury. Aspects to think about include:

    Depth: Is it shallow or deep? Size: How big is the wound? Location: Where on the body is it situated? Contamination Degree: Exists dirt or particles present?

This evaluation will guide you on whether you can manage the injury in the house or if specialist clinical help is required.

The DRSABCD Protocol in Wound Management

One of the essential concepts in emergency treatment is adhering to the DRSABCD protocol:

Danger-- Ensure safety and security for both on your own and the hurt person. Response-- Check if the individual is responsive. Shout for help-- If less competent, ask for emergency services. Airway-- Ensure their airway is clear. Breathing-- Check for normal breathing. CPR-- If not breathing, start CPR. Defibrillation-- Utilize an AED if available.

By sticking to this procedure, you lay a strong foundation for effective injury care.

Cleaning a Wound Properly

Cleaning a wound efficiently is vital to prevent infection. Right here's exactly how to do it:

Wash your hands completely with soap and water or use hand sanitizer. Put on sterile gloves. Rinse the wound delicately under tidy running water for at least 5 minutes. Use disinfectant wipes around but not straight on the wound to stay clear of irritation.

This meticulous approach lowers bacterial load and prepares the area for additional treatment.

Dressing Strategies for Various Types of Wounds

Dressing injuries properly varies based upon their kind:

For Abrasions:

Apply an anti-bacterial ointment and cover with a non-stick gauze pad protected with glue tape.

For Lacerations:

If bleeding is excessive, apply pressure before clothing with a sterile gauze pad.

For Leak Wounds:

Do not get rid of any type of item embedded in a leak; rather, gown around it and seek medical focus promptly.

Employing appropriate dressing techniques decreases scarring and promotes ideal healing conditions.

Recognizing Signs of Infection

After treating a wound, watching out for indicators of infection is extremely important:

    Increased redness around the site Swelling or warmth Pus or unusual discharge Fever

If any of these signs and symptoms develop, look for medical assistance promptly as timely treatment can prevent serious complications.

When Are Stitches Necessary?

Stitches are normally required when:

The reduced edges can not be quickly brought together. The depth surpasses half an inch. There's considerable gaping.

Recognizing these circumstances makes sure that clients obtain suitable treatment without unneeded delays.
